What is Ipamorelin?

Ipamorelin is a synthetic pentapeptide that acts as a growth hormone secretagogue, a class of compounds studied for their potential to stimulate growth hormone release. It is of interest in research on the growth hormone axis and related endocrine pathways.

The peptide is studied for its potential selectivity and its effects on growth hormone release in experimental models. Researchers use ipamorelin to investigate the regulation of the growth hormone axis.

The peptide is also studied for its potential effects on pulsatile hormone release, which broadens its relevance to investigations of the growth hormone axis.

How Does Ipamorelin Work in Research Models?

In laboratory models, ipamorelin is studied for its potential to stimulate the release of growth hormone through its action on the ghrelin receptor. Research focuses on the signaling pathways and downstream effects of growth hormone secretagogue activity.

How Should Ipamorelin Analytical Quality Be Verified?

For Ipamorelin, HPLC area purity should be read together with an orthogonal identity result. The Ipamorelin lot record should specify the molecular form, chromatographic method and intact-mass or spectroscopic confirmation. HPLC area alone does not establish Ipamorelin content, counterion, water, residual solvent or endotoxin; those variables can alter molar calculations and biological assays.

What Does Current Research Establish About Ipamorelin?

Ipamorelin is a pentapeptide GHSR1a agonist selected for a more selective growth-hormone secretagogue profile in early models. Receptor bias and lower off-target endocrine output are testable properties, not assumptions.

A citable Ipamorelin evidence unit identifies the model, concentration, comparator, target-proximal readout and analytical identity. Ipamorelin results from animals, isolated cells and receptor assays answer different questions; they should not be collapsed into a medical claim or a single undifferentiated evidence tier.

What Should Researchers Report When Studying Ipamorelin?

Define the complete Ipamorelin molecular form: sequence or structure, terminal modifications, counterion, formula mass and lot-specific content. Use a concentration-response series, time-matched vehicle and a target-dependent control rather than relying on a single descriptive phenotype. Verify Ipamorelin recovery at the working concentration, prepare single-use aliquots and av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les. For cell assays, report endotoxin and serum conditions. HPLC area purity should be paired with intact-mass or spectroscopic identity and an assay appropriate to the proposed mechanism.

What Would a Rigorous Ipamorelin Evidence Package Include?

A primary Ipamorelin research record should make four elements independently auditable. First, the identity package should include the exact sequence or structure, terminal and side-chain modifications, counterion or ester, intact-mass confirmation, chromatographic method, content assignment and relevant impurity tests. Second, the exposure package should demonstrate stock recovery, solution stability and the concentration that actually reached the assay. Nominal vial mass alone is not an exposure measurement.

Third, mechanism should be demonstrated near the proposed target. For Ipamorelin, that means using the receptor, enzyme, binding partner or pathway described in the article with a blocking, knockout or orthogonal-perturbation control. Downstream endpoints should follow a plausible time course and should survive an independent assay method. Fourth, the phenotype package should include matched vehicle, positive and negative controls, biological replication and transparent reporting of exclusions.

For hgh research, cross-study comparisons are strongest when laboratories use the same molecular form and report results on a molar basis. Differences in formulation, serum binding, species, receptor density and sampling time can reverse an apparent rank order. A literature summary should therefore distinguish direct biochemical evidence, controlled cell data, animal findings and human observations instead of presenting them as one evidence tier. This framework makes Ipamorelin content useful for protocol planning while keeping every conclusion traceable to the experiment that supports it. Archive the protocol, raw data and lot documentation so another laboratory can repeat the comparison without reconstructing hidden assumptions.

Before publication, test robustness by changing one plausible nuisance variable—operator, day, serum lot, plate format or analytical column—while holding the Ipamorelin hypothesis constant. Report whether the conclusion survives that challenge. This small validation step often reveals matrix effects, adsorption or batch drift that a technically replicated single run cannot detect.
